I love Lavender...the way it looks, the scent...the color! It's a beautiful perennial in the garden. It is graceful, does not grow too tall, and is reasonable with medium water needs. Our three varieties are Goodwin's Creek, Dentata, & Stoechas. Their main blooming season is summer. I love cutting them to go with Roses in a bouquet. Their scents together are heavenly. They do love to be in the sun where they perform the best, and they look great in a cottage garden atmosphere. There are many books on drying lavender, as well as the internet, with simple instructions. I've seen so many pictures of Lavender tied with twine and hung upside down to dry in a sunny window. I plan to visit the Lavender fields in Fallbrook next month. It will definitely be aroma therapy at its best. I've seen plant magazines with ways to make your own soaps and creams as well. As a Lavender and Rose lover, Π† usually choose those scents for candles, and lotions. I invite you this season to step into the world of lavender in your garden. I'm sure you will find it very ""scent"ual". If you would like to visit the Lavender festival in Fallbrook, you can click here to see their calendar of events for special U-Pick days. Hope you enjoy!
